C3-C4 Board Actions

The People's Alliance strongly supports more funding and expansion of the HEART program in Durham. Our full position can be found on the PA Blog (scroll down). The Education Action Team will be seeking more information about a model for HEART in the schools. Look for more on this soon.

The budget requests to the City Council and County Commission were sent in March. Letters to both elected boards can be found HERE (scroll down).

The Board of Education voted in support of the Meet and Confer Policy in April. This is a policy endorsed by both the PA Education team and the full board.

Reform of Cannabis Laws Issue Forum

Join PA members and our movement partners at an Issues forum on May 19th.  The featured speaker is Senator Natalie Murdock (district 20).  She recently proposed very robust legislation on the legalization of marijuana.

The Senator will be joined by local advocates and families who have been negatively impacted by cannabis laws. Come out to this free event; snacks will be provided.
